基于顶点法向量重要度的模型简化算法研究

摘    要:目前的模型简化算法多以边折叠前后模型的几何位置的变化为折叠代价,这样的代价计算方法对保持模型的视觉效果考虑不足,尤其是对顶点法向量的急剧改变考虑的很少,造成了简化后模型视觉特征的急剧改变。文章对当前国内外有关三维几何模型的简化算法和各种简化准则进行了分析和研究后,提出了一种改进的模型简化算法:基于三角面顶点法向量重要度的二次误差测度边折叠算法。本算法在简化过程中,通过对三角面顶点法向量重要度的控制,保证了重要度大的顶点关联边不被折叠,减少了运算量,保证了简化后的模型表面光滑平顺,视觉感良好。

关 键 词:模型简化  边折叠  二次误差测度  法向量
